An Overview of the League
The Orpington & Bromley District Sunday Football League (OBDSFL) is a prominent amateur football league in South-East London and North-West Kent. It offers competitive football across seven divisions, from the Premier Division to Division Six Development. This structure ensures opportunities for players of varying skill levels.
Recent Highlights
In October 2024, LSU Lions, a Premier Division team, represented the league in the FA’s annual Black History Cup. They clinched the trophy, marking a significant achievement for the club and the league.
As of early February 2025, weather conditions have impacted fixtures. Rain and ice have led to several match postponements, affecting the regular schedule.
